Unveiling Your System's Inner Workings

Think of your computer's specs as its vital statistics – its height, weight, and build, but for the digital world. They tell you what components your machine has and how powerful they are. Before diving into specific methods, let's discuss why you should even care about checking these specs.

Knowing your CPU (Central Processing Unit) is crucial. It’s the brain of your computer, responsible for processing instructions and performing calculations. A faster CPU generally means snappier performance, especially for demanding tasks like gaming, video editing, and running complex software. The number of cores a CPU has is also important, as more cores allow your computer to handle multiple tasks simultaneously more efficiently.

RAM (Random Access Memory) is your computer's short-term memory. It's where the computer stores data it's actively using. More RAM means your computer can handle more programs and data at the same time without slowing down. Running out of RAM can cause your computer to become sluggish and unresponsive.

Your graphics card (or GPU – Graphics Processing Unit) is responsible for rendering images and videos. If you're a gamer or work with graphics-intensive applications, a powerful graphics card is essential. The type of graphics card, its memory (VRAM), and its processing power all impact performance.

Storage (hard drive or SSD) is where your computer stores all of its files, programs, and operating system. The type of storage (SSD or HDD) and its capacity significantly impact your computer's speed and the amount of data you can store. SSDs (Solid State Drives) are much faster than HDDs (Hard Disk Drives), leading to faster boot times and program loading.

Operating System (OS): Knowing which operating system you're running (in this case, Windows 11) and its version number is important for software compatibility and troubleshooting. Some software requires a specific version of Windows to run correctly.

Method 1: The "About" Page - A Quick Overview

Accessing the "About" Page

The "About" page in Windows 11 is the easiest and quickest way to get a basic overview of your system specs. It displays essential information like your processor, RAM, operating system, and system type.

To access it, simply type "About your PC" in the Windows search bar (the one at the bottom of your screen). The first result should be "About your PC." Click on it.

Alternatively, you can navigate to it through the Settings app. Press the Windows key + I to open Settings. Then, click on "System" in the left sidebar, and then scroll down and click on "About."

Interpreting the Information

Once you're on the "About" page, you'll see a bunch of information listed. Let's break down the key elements:

Device name: This is the name you've given your computer. Processor: This tells you the type of CPU you have, including its manufacturer (e.g., Intel, AMD), model (e.g., Core i7, Ryzen 5), and clock speed (e.g., 3.0 GHz). Installed RAM (Random Access Memory): This shows the total amount of RAM installed in your computer, measured in gigabytes (GB). Device ID and Product ID: These are unique identifiers for your device. You likely won't need these unless you're contacting technical support. System type: This indicates whether you're running a 32-bit or 64-bit version of Windows. Most modern computers use 64-bit. Pen and Touch: This tells you if your device supports pen and touch input.

The "About" page provides a basic overview. For more detailed information, you'll need to use other methods. But for a quick check, it's a great starting point.

Method 2: System Information - A Deeper Dive

Opening System Information

System Information is a more advanced tool that provides a comprehensive overview of your hardware and software configuration. It's like a detailed medical report for your PC.

To open it, type "System Information" in the Windows search bar. Click on the "System Information" app that appears.

Navigating the Interface

The System Information window displays a wealth of information in a tree-like structure on the left pane. The "System Summary" section, which is open by default, provides a good overview of your system.

Key Information Found Here

Here's what you can find in the "System Summary" and other sections:

OS Name: This confirms your operating system (Windows 11) and its edition (e.g., Pro, Home). Version: This indicates the specific version number of Windows 11 you're running. System Manufacturer and System Model: These tell you the manufacturer and model of your computer (e.g., Dell, HP, custom-built). Processor: Same as the "About" page, but often with more detailed information. Total Physical Memory (RAM): Again, the amount of RAM installed. Available Physical Memory: This shows how much RAM is currently available for use. Virtual Memory: This is a combination of RAM and hard drive space that Windows uses when it runs out of physical RAM.

To find information about your graphics card, expand the "Components" section in the left pane and then click on "Display." Here, you'll see details about your graphics card, including its name, manufacturer, and resolution.

The System Information tool is invaluable for troubleshooting and gathering detailed information about your system.

Method 3: DirectX Diagnostic Tool (dxdiag) - Graphics Card Details

Accessing the DirectX Diagnostic Tool

The DirectX Diagnostic Tool, or dxdiag as it's commonly called, is primarily used to troubleshoot DirectX-related issues, particularly with graphics and sound. However, it's also an excellent source of information about your graphics card.

To open it, type "dxdiag" in the Windows search bar and press Enter. You might be prompted to check if your drivers are digitally signed. Click "Yes" or "No" as you prefer (it won't affect the information displayed).

Understanding the Tabs

The dxdiag window has several tabs, but the ones you'll be most interested in are "System" and "Display."

System Tab: This tab provides basic information about your computer, including the operating system, processor, RAM, and computer name. It's similar to the "About" page and System Information. Display Tab: This is where you'll find detailed information about your graphics card. It includes the name of the graphics card, its manufacturer, the amount of VRAM (Video RAM), the current display resolution, and the monitor you're using. If you have multiple monitors, you'll see multiple "Display" tabs.

Interpreting the Graphics Card Information

The Display tab provides a wealth of information about your graphics card. Pay attention to these key details:

Name: This is the model name of your graphics card (e.g., NVIDIA GeForce RTX 3070, AMD Radeon RX 6800). Manufacturer: The manufacturer of the graphics card (e.g., NVIDIA, AMD). Approx. Total Memory: This is the total amount of memory available to the graphics card, including both dedicated VRAM and shared system memory. The dedicated memory is more important. Current Display Mode: This shows the current resolution and refresh rate of your monitor.

Dxdiag is particularly useful for identifying your graphics card model and checking its VRAM.

Method 4: Task Manager - Real-Time Performance Monitoring

Opening Task Manager

Task Manager is a versatile tool that allows you to monitor the performance of your computer in real-time. While it doesn't provide detailed system specs like System Information, it can give you a good overview of your CPU, RAM, and GPU usage.

To open Task Manager, press Ctrl+Shift+Esc. Alternatively, you can right-click on the Windows taskbar and select "Task Manager."

Navigating the Performance Tab

In Task Manager, click on the "Performance" tab. On the left pane, you'll see several options: CPU, Memory, Disk, Wi-Fi, Ethernet, and GPU.

CPU, Memory, and GPU Monitoring

Clicking on each of these options will display a graph showing the real-time usage of that component. You'll also see some basic information about the component.

CPU: Shows the CPU usage percentage, its name, clock speed, number of cores, and number of logical processors (threads). Memory: Shows the RAM usage percentage, the total amount of RAM, and the speed of the RAM. GPU: Shows the GPU usage percentage, the name of the graphics card, and the amount of dedicated GPU memory.

Task Manager is handy for monitoring your computer's performance and identifying bottlenecks. If you notice that your CPU or RAM usage is consistently high, it might indicate that you need to upgrade those components.

Method 5: Command Prompt/PowerShell - Advanced Users

Accessing Command Prompt or PowerShell

For those who are comfortable with using the command line, Command Prompt and PowerShell offer powerful ways to retrieve system information.

To open Command Prompt, type "cmd" in the Windows search bar and press Enter. To open PowerShell, type "powershell" in the Windows search bar and press Enter.

Using Systeminfo Command

The systeminfo command provides a detailed summary of your system configuration, similar to the System Information tool.

In either Command Prompt or PowerShell, type "systeminfo" and press Enter. The command will take a few seconds to run, and then it will display a long list of information about your system, including the operating system, processor, RAM, network adapters, and more. You can pipe the output of the command to a text file for easier viewing: `systeminfo > systeminfo.txt`.

WMI (Windows Management Instrumentation)

WMI is a powerful scripting interface that allows you to access a wide range of system information. You can use WMI commands in PowerShell to retrieve specific details about your hardware.

For example, to get the name of your processor, you can use the following command:

```powershell

Get-WmiObject win32_processor | select Name

```

To get the amount of installed RAM, you can use the following command:

```powershell

Get-WmiObject win32_computersystem | select TotalPhysicalMemory

```

Using Command Prompt or PowerShell provides granular control over the information you retrieve. However, it requires some familiarity with command-line syntax.
